Mathematics Tutoring Center Services

Located at 411 Pray-Harrold, the Mathematics Tutoring Center is comprised of a suite of rooms providing the following:

Drop-In Tutoring

Free drop-in tutoring for EMU students is available during all hours that the Math Lab is open. You can stop in for help with:

  • Specific math homework problems or math concepts
  • Studying for the math placement assessment
  • Studying for standardized tests such as the GRE or GMAT

Computer Access

The Math Lab provides access to computers for use by students for academic purposes, such as working on online homework.

Textbooks and Calculators

Calculators as well as textbooks for most EMU math courses are available for use in the Math Lab. These materials may not be removed from the Math Lab for any reason. You must leave a form of collateral, either keys or a phone, at the front desk while you are using one of our resources.

Student Usage Tracking

All students using the Math Lab are required to log in at the front desk upon arriving and to log out at the front desk prior to leaving. This is very important because the continuation of funding for tutors depends on the usage data gathered through the log in system.
